Marshfield, WI Crime Grade

How Marshfield grades for violent crime against every other reporting U.S. city — and against the rest of Wisconsin — based on the FBI's Uniform Crime Reporting data.

In 2025, the violent crime rate in Marshfield, WI was 158.1 per 100,000 residents (30 incidents over a population of 18,980). That puts Marshfield 51% below the U.S. rate of 325.3 and 33% below the Wisconsin statewide rate of 235.9.

Full data, last 5 years

Rates per 100,000 residents. Raw counts in parentheses.

Offense20212022202320242025
Violent crime381.5(70)234.2(44)293.9(55)219.6(41)158.1(30)
Murder0.0(0)5.3(1)0.0(0)5.4(1)0.0(0)
Rape158.1(29)106.5(20)165.6(31)107.1(20)100.1(19)
Robbery0.0(0)0.0(0)0.0(0)0.0(0)0.0(0)
Aggravated assault223.5(41)122.4(23)128.2(24)107.1(20)58.0(11)
Property crime1526.1(280)1559.6(293)1196.8(224)1108.8(207)958.9(182)
Burglary163.5(30)90.5(17)26.7(5)42.9(8)73.8(14)
Larceny1291.8(237)1405.2(264)1106.0(207)1039.2(194)832.5(158)
Motor vehicle theft65.4(12)53.2(10)58.8(11)26.8(5)52.7(10)

How the Crime Grade is calculated

  • Source: FBI Uniform Crime Reporting via the Crime Data Explorer. Agency-level data, pulled directly. No third-party aggregators, no proprietary score.
  • Metric: Violent crime rate per 100,000 residents (murder + rape + robbery + aggravated assault), most recent fully-reported year.
  • National decile: Marshfield's rate placed against all FBI-reporting U.S. cities with population ≥ 25,000. 1 = safest.
  • State decile: Same calculation restricted to Wisconsin cities with population ≥ 10,000.
  • Letter grade: 1–3 = A · 4–5 = B · 6–7 = C · 8 = D · 9–10 = F.
  • Refresh: Twice a year. The FBI typically releases the prior year's full data each September.
  • Limits: The FBI relies on local agency reporting. Rates reflect what was reported, not what occurred.
